UPDATE: LR Police Searching for Missing Girl After Double Homicide

By: Liz Hogan
Updated: July 28, 2012
UPDATE: Police have found Amber Whitlow and Antonio Whitlow in Memphis, TN. The two were located near Beale St. Little Rock detectives will travel to Memphis tonight. Memphis police have both Antonio and Amber in custody.

Two people stabbed to death in their Little Rock home.

Now, police are searching for a missing 12-year-old girl, issuing an Amber Alert to ask for the public's help.

Saturday afternoon, investigators say they found the bodies of Bobby and Annette Whitlow in their home in the 2800 block of Zion Street.

According to investigators, their son, Antonio Whitlow, 33, is a suspect in their murders.

He's also suspected of kidnapping 12-year-old Amber Whitlow, his adopted sister, from the home.

Amber was last seen wearing knee length blue jean shorts, and a light blue sleeve shirt.

Police say Antonio may be driving a 1990's four door, black over blue Lincoln with a chrome luggage rack, chrome trim and chrome wheels.
